"Sandusandu" is a word in CEBUANO
sandùsandù v [B6; b6] scurry about in all directions.
Misandùsandù ang mga humígas pagpangítag makáun, The ants scurried about looking for food.
Nagsandùsandù mig dágan paglínug, We ran every which way when the earthquake struck.
